Tech

Protecting Embedded Systems: The New Frontier in Cyber Security

Embedded systems have quietly become the backbone of modern technology. They exist in almost everything from smart thermostats and wearable devices to industrial machinery and medical equipment. These miniature yet powerful computer systems are designed for specific tasks, and their growing popularity has led to unprecedented convenience. However, with this rise comes a growing challenge of protecting them from cyber threats. The necessity of cyber security for embedded systems has never been greater. 

Understanding Embedded Systems and Their Importance 

Embedded systems are specialized computing units designed to perform a dedicated set of functions, often with real-time constraints. You can find them embedded into larger systems, like a microcontroller in a washing machine or an industrial robot that runs 24/7. Their prevalence spans industries including healthcare, automotive, consumer electronics, and manufacturing, underscoring their critical role in our daily lives. 

Yet, their widespread adoption also makes them attractive targets for cybercriminals. These risks highlight the importance of robust cyber security for embedded systems to safeguard data, operations, and user safety. 

Unique Challenges in Securing Embedded Systems 

Embedded systems face distinct security challenges compared to traditional IT systems, mainly due to their distinct nature and constraints. 

Limited Resources for Security Features 

Embedded devices often come with restricted processing power, memory, and energy. This makes it challenging to implement complex security protocols without compromising performance. 

Diverse Range of Devices 

From smart fridges to industrial controllers, the variety of embedded devices means no one-size-fits-all approach exists for ensuring security. Each device requires tailored measures adapted to its hardware and operating environment. 

Long Product Lifecycles 

Unlike typical consumer devices, embedded systems often remain in service for decades. This prolonged lifecycle demands proactive security updates and maintenance, a task that’s easier said than done. 

When Things Go Wrong: A Look at Recent Attacks 

Several high-profile attacks have underscored the vulnerability of embedded systems. Consider the Mirai botnet attack in 2016, which exploited thousands of unsecured IoT devices like webcams and routers, resulting in a massive Denial of Service (DDoS) attack that disrupted websites across the globe. 

Similarly, the 2021 breach of an industrial control system in a Florida water treatment plant demonstrated the devastating consequences of an unsecured embedded system. Attackers hacked into the system remotely and altered chemical levels, posing a significant threat to public safety. 

These incidents reveal why integrating robust cyber security into the design of embedded systems is an urgent necessity. 

Latest Trends and Technologies in Cyber Security for Embedded Systems 

Thankfully, the cybersecurity landscape continues to evolve, offering enterprises and developers cutting-edge tools and methods to protect embedded devices. 

Hardware-Based Security Solutions 

Modern embedded systems increasingly leverage hardware-based security. Secure elements and trusted platform modules (TPMs) provide a physical layer of security, ensuring sensitive data, like encryption keys, remains tamper-proof. 

Secure Boot Processes 

This essential feature ensures that an embedded device only runs firmware that is verified and trusted. By authenticating code at startup, secure boot processes block unauthorized or malicious software from being executed. 

Real-Time Intrusion Detection 

Advanced monitoring tools can now flag anomalies in real time, helping organizations act quickly to mitigate potential threats. For example, anomaly-based intrusion detection systems (IDS) are becoming more common in industrial-embedded applications. 

Best Practices for Developers and IT Professionals 

Beyond cutting-edge tools, developers and IT professionals must adopt best practices to protect embedded systems from vulnerabilities. 

1. Implement Robust Security Measures 

Start with encryption, strong authentication mechanisms, and multi-factor authentication where applicable. Always ensure that communication between devices is secure, especially in IoT setups. 

2. Secure Coding Practices 

Write clean, secure code while avoiding common vulnerabilities such as buffer overflows. Tools like static analysis software can scan codebases to identify and correct flaws early in the development cycle. 

3. Regular Updates 

Outdated software is one of the leading causes of security breaches in embedded systems. Developers should ensure devices are designed to accept over-the-air (OTA) updates so that security patches can be implemented quickly and effectively post-deployment. 

4. Minimize Attack Surfaces 

Eliminate unnecessary features, services, or ports. The simpler the system, the fewer potential entry points hackers have to exploit. 

The Future of Embedded System Security 

The cybersecurity landscape is advancing rapidly, and the future of cyber security for embedded systems promises exciting innovations. 

Artificial Intelligence and Machine Learning 

AI and machine learning models have begun to play a significant role in threat detection. Embedded systems can now identify suspicious activity, adapt to emerging threats, and mitigate risks in real time. 

Secure By Design 

A growing trend among developers is incorporating security during the design stage itself, rather than treating it as an afterthought. Secure-by-design principles include robust threat modeling, early risk assessments, and stringent security testing at every stage of development. 

Cross-Industry Collaboration 

Collaboration between tech companies, regulators, and cybersecurity experts is becoming vital to establish universal standards tailored to embedded systems. Efforts like these ensure that security practices keep pace with technological innovation. 

Embedding Security for a Safer Future 

The importance of cyber security for embedded systems cannot be overstated. With their growing role in industries and households, a breach can have consequences that echo far beyond the compromised device itself. Developers and IT professionals must adopt a proactive, holistic approach to ensure these systems remain secure throughout their lifespans. 

It’s time to treat cybersecurity as an integral design element, not an afterthought. From implementing secure coding practices to leveraging AI-driven threat detection, the onus is on us to work collectively to create a safer digital landscape. 

The new frontier of cybersecurity is here. Are you ready?

Ventsabout

Ventsabout is the hub of information. We are providing you with valuable nonprofit information about the world. We are here to bring and elaborate on all the innovative ideas about Health, Technology, Business, Finance, Computer, and many more. Our goal is to spread the knowledge all around the world and everyone should know about technology.

Related Articles

Leave a Reply

Your email address will not be published. Required fields are marked *

Back to top button